The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) Energy anticipates issuing solicitation SPE603-26-R-0536 for comprehensive fuel services at NAS Corpus Christi, Texas (TX). The contractor shall be responsible for the management, operation, and maintenance of all non-personal services to operate and maintain Government-Owned, Contractor-Operated (GOCO) fuel facilities at NAS Corpus Chrisi, TX. Interested offerors should be able to provide all personnel, equipment, tools, materials, supplies, and supervision necessary to receive, store, issue, maintain quality, and account for petroleum products, as well as maintain the associated fuel facilities.
The core respon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
Ensuring full compliance with all applicable Department of War (DoW), federal, Navy, state, and local directives and laws concerning environmental protection, safety, and security.
The NAS Corpus Christi aviation bulk fuel storage compound is a compact system consisting of two 6,000-barrel aboveground fuel storage tanks and the components to receive fuel by commercial tank truck, and supply product to the mobile refuelers at the fill-stands. The fuel storage compound, Building 1717 houses the terminal manager (TM), accounting office, dispatcher, and fuel laboratory. At the opposite end of the flight line are the base service station, Building 169, mobile refueling parking compound, and Building 28, which provides offices for the assistant terminal manager (ATM), maintenance shop, and drivers. The military service station is supplied by two ConVault commercial tanks; Unleaded, gas type (GUR), 4,000-gallon tank and diesel (DS-2), 8,000-gallon tank, which is located across from Building 28’s refueler parking area. Aviation units and training squadrons include VT-27 and VT-28 (T-6B Texan II), VT-31and VT-35 (T-44C Pegasus/T-54A Marlin II). The base also supports a US Customs Service Unit (BE-360), transient customers and the Corpus Christi Army Depot (CCAD).
